概要

市場の概要

内装用防水膜の世界市場規模は、予測期間(2022-2029)内に、著しい成長を見せると推定されます。

内装防水や内部防水は、家の中から地下室の雨漏りを修復するもので、湿気の多い地下室には最適な解決策となります。地下室がじめじめと湿った状態になったら内部防水工事を行い、不快な臭いや健康に悪い細菌を発生させるカビの発生を止めることが重要です。

防水工事の部材には、排水タイル(ウィーピングタイル)、内部空隙排水膜、排水タイルコネクターピース、3/4インチ砂利、セメントなどがあります。内装用防水膜には、以下のような様々な利点があります。

  • 内部空間が狭い、あるいはアクセスできないため、外部からは対処できないです。
  • コンクリートスラブの下にある地下水が上下し、地下スラブや床と接する壁から水が浸入しているのです。また、地下水の存在は、住宅が建設された場所に地下水路が存在することを示す場合もあります。
  • インターナルシステムは、未完成の居住区域のための手頃なソリューションです。

高い健康への影響は、内装用防水膜の成長にとって大きな課題的な雰囲気を作り出す

内部防水システムの最大の欠点は、施工のための人件費が時として高くつくことです。内装防水工事は、基礎のフーチングに到達して固定するために専用の掘削装置が必要なため、数千ドルかかります。しかし、内装防水の小さな修理は、コンクリートの修理や充填のために、数百ドルしかかからない場合があります。

また、屋内で使用されるクラックやコンクリートシーラントのように、少なくとも年に一度は塗り直しが必要な防水工法もあります。さらに、水の浸入が、基礎の足場や家の周りの効果的な排水の不足など、より深刻な問題と関係している場合、新しい亀裂や雨漏りが発生する可能性があります。排水の問題が深刻な場合は、ひび割れを埋めることが家のメンテナンスの一般的な要素になるかもしれません。家庭によっては、費用と継続的なシステムメンテナンスがデメリットになる場合もあります。

Market Overview

The global interior waterproofing membrane market size was worth US$ XX million in 2021 and is estimated to show significant growth by reaching up to US$ XX million by 2029, growing at a CAGR of XX% within the forecast period (2022-2029).

Interior waterproofing or internal waterproofing repairs the basement leaks from inside the home and is the best solution for a damp basement. It is important to have internal waterproofing done in basements when they become damp and moist to stop the formation of mold and mildew, which will produce unpleasant odors and bacteria that are bad for the health.

Some waterproofing components include a drainage tile (weeping tile), internal air-gap drainage membrane, drainage tile connector pieces, 3/4 inch gravel and cement. The interior waterproofing membrane offers various benefits, including-

  • The interior area cannot be addressed from the exterior due to confined space or no access.
  • The water issue is not a foundation leak; rather, it is a hydrostatic pressure issue, which means that the groundwater beneath the concrete slab rises and falls, allowing water to seep through the basement slab or from the wall that meets the floor. The presence of groundwater may also indicate the existence of an underground watercourse where the home was constructed.
  • The Internal System is an affordable solution for unfinished living areas.

In addition, these membranes have gained market popularity as a product. They are applied to the structure's internal surfaces, usually when there is no access or ability to either access the external surfaces or where continuity is impossible. The capacity of those surfaces to accept the waterproofing treatment is frequently necessary for an internal negative side system. Generally, an internally applied system is only as good as the structure's integrity and preparation level.

High health effects create a huge challenging atmosphere for the growth of interior waterproofing membranes

Cost is the biggest drawback of interior waterproofing systems because labor costs for installation are sometimes high. Interior waterproofing solutions cost several thousand dollars because they require specialized excavating equipment to reach and fix the foundation footings; however, minor interior waterproofing repairs may only cost a few hundred dollars - for concrete repair or fillers.

Furthermore, some interior waterproofing methods require reapplication at least once a year, notably crack and concrete sealants used indoors. Additionally, if the water incursion is connected to a more serious issue, such as inadequate foundation footings or a lack of effective drainage around the house, whether as a result of poor soil grading or inadequate rain guttering, new cracks or leaks may develop. Filling in old and new cracks may become a common element of home maintenance if there is a more serious drainage issue. For some households, the expense and ongoing system maintenance may be disadvantages.

Segment Analysis

The global interior waterproofing membrane market is categorized by type, raw material, end-user and region.

Due to their availability in liquid form, liquid-applied membranes are expected to capture the majority of market share throughout the projection period

The global interior waterproofing membrane market is segmented into sheet-based and liquid-applied membranes based on type. Of the mentioned types, liquid-applied membrane holds the highest market share globally. Due to their availability in liquid form, liquid-applied membranes are expected to capture the major percentage of the market share throughout the projection period. It is sprayed or applied to the concrete surface using a brush or roller, forming a thick joint-free membrane in contact with air.

The membranes' environmental friendliness and ease of application drive demand for them. Liquid waterproofing membranes are simple to use and replace and provide effective waterproofing and a longer lifespan for a building structure. Furthermore, rising worldwide water conservation and treatment infrastructure is predicted to increase demand for liquid-applied membranes.

The polyurethane liquid applied membrane market is expected to rise rapidly during the projected period. It has a homogeneous thickness, making it suitable for many applications. The membranes are commonly used for waterproofing roofs, moist rooms, water & sewage treatment plants, stadium stands, etc. Manufacturers are concentrating their efforts on introducing new solutions to the market. Sika, for example, has introduced liquid-applied membrane (LAM) devices. When a sheet membrane is too complicated to offer a fast, effective and safe installation, liquid-applied systems are used in new construction and restoration.

Sika AG

Overview: Sika AG is a global specialty chemicals company that develops and produces products for bonding, sealing, reinforcing, damping and protecting the building and motor vehicle industries. The company's broad product portfolios are categorized into two segments: Construction Solutions and Industrial Solutions. The company provides 1K cementitious waterproofing mortar in the 'waterproofing' category of 'Construction Solutions. The company serves several industries, including automotive, transportation, textiles, building components and consumables. Sika AG manufactures in over 300 factories with subsidiaries in 100 countries worldwide. The company has a worldwide network of over 200,000 distributors.

Product Portfolio: Sikaplan WP 1130-15 C: A 60 mil (1.5 mm) thick polyvinyl chloride-based sheet waterproofing membrane with an incorporated fiberglass mat carrier sheet for dimensional stability is called Sikaplan WP 1130-15 C. It can be used to waterproof below-grade buildings as well as vertical and horizontal foundation applications. Furthermore, the membrane has a yellow signal layer with a dark grey underside to make surface damage easier to observe.
